Output 1cae851cc3aa1c268e1f28afc1ce9417455c147873e0536b52debef684496039:26

value
108045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b536f85df36dbf62d7c7400978ae9d424eca7965 OP_EQUAL
address
3JDC5fFkPZbePHRqbT5cyk8t87BrqZtRC3
transaction
1cae851cc3aa1c268e1f28afc1ce9417455c147873e0536b52debef684496039
spent
true